when do you become addicted to cocaine?

When do you become addicted to cocaine. When you are doing it twice a week at weekends? what do you think?

Since I don't think the above post answers the question.. at all.. I will give you my opinion.

You are addicted when you want to stop but cant.

You are addicted when your use is negatively effecting you, your friendships, your relationships, your job or your education.

ANY one of them.

You are addicted when you start losing a sense of your own self.

Example: You begin to lie to people, you become deceiving, sketchy, self-centered.

You are addicted in one way or another when its all you can think about it.

Perhaps a bit controversial, but most of all:

You are addicted if you need to ask.

SWIM said this in another post but he will say it again here.
He believes addiction is not based on how often one engages in a particular activity or how much they do when they engage in it.

He believes addiction is when one engages in that activity and cannot stop or has a hard time stopping.

By his definition, it is when whatever they are engaging in sets off a physical craving and/or mental obsession for more.

Another sign is when one no longer uses a substance to feel good, but when they feel the need to use it so they don't feel bad.

Swim has never had physical withdrawal symptoms from coke or crack, but swim certainly has a habit. . .

The lack of physical symptoms makes it difficult to know when you're addicted. . . at least with heroin, you know you've got a habit when, if you try to discontinue use, you end up curled in a small ball, vomiting, crying and shitting yourself. This tends to mean one has to admit to having a habit, no matter how strong one's ability to remain in denial. .

Cocaine is much more subtly. . . swim finds that he can miss a day, or even a few. . . but after two or three days without coke or crack, he becomes moody, depressed, unable to sleep. . .

You're addicted, swim would suggest, when you feel like you're no longer in control of your drug use. . . when you can decide you're going to stop, really meaning it. . . and still find yourself loading that needle, smoking the pipe. . . hating yourself while you're doing it, but feeling as though you're a puppet and the drug is pulling the strings. . .
